On Thu, 2004-11-11 at 09:27 +0800, Not Zed wrote: > > hrm, i sent this yesterday butit never showed up on the list. trying > again. > > > i'm going to start moving camel into eds soon (on a branch, after i > merge the messageinfo stuff back). its too hard to do any other way, > particularly since i want to use libdb to solve some problems and this > is the only practical way for it to have access to it. > > this will also likely involve moving some e-util stuff into eds too. > > (i expect this plan to be vetoed before i do it, but it has to be > brought up sooner rather than later).
Does this mean simply moving the code into the e-d-s libraries, keeping the camel provider threads running in the main evolution process? Or do you envisage moving the camel provider threads into the e-d-s process, or perhaps better, into a new process? (e.g. camel-data-server) Maybe even one process per provider?
